About my close group of friends falling out
There is no goodbye, there is no so long
It matters not which of us, if any was wrong
Our arguments were petty, we knew that deep within
But if reparations were possible, where would they begin?
I never meant to hurt you, the brethren at my side
With such remarks thrown to and fro, both pleasant and/or snide
I did not leave for women, as much as you might think
Although I know it's part of why you were driven to the brink
But if it's how you want to have it, and it's how it's meant to be
Then I guess I must bid you adieu, and hope that you end up ok and truly happily
